49ers Rotate Quarterbacks to Rout Raiders – CBS San Francisco

SANTA CLARA (AP) – The San Francisco 49ers showed off their two-quarterback system by receiving hasty touchdowns from both Jimmy Garoppolo and Trey Lance in a 34-10 exhibition win over the Las Vegas Raiders on Sunday.

Coach Kyle Shanahan rotated his two quarterbacks on the first two drives against the Raiders’ backups in preparation for the regular season when he plans to use both Garoppolo and rookie Lance.

Garoppolo started and was in the first three games before Lance stepped in and handed Raheem Mostert over for a 17 yard win on a zone reading game. Garoppolo returned for the next play, and both QBs got five plays on that drive that ended with Garoppolo battling for a 1-yard TD.

The quarterback move continued on the next drive, with Garoppolo converting a fourth-and-one sneaker before Lance scored two games later with a goalkeeper from 2 yards.

This ended the day for Garoppolo, who completed 4 of 7 passes for 64 yards with the two runs.

Lance stayed in the game through the third quarter, finishing 6 for 13 for 46 yards.

The Raiders took a different approach and kept most of their starters at home in Las Vegas. Nathan Peterman got his third straight game of big action. He took all but one snapshot the preseason when Marcus Mariota was nursing an injury and Derek Carr was resting.

Peterman went 18 for 29 for 175 yards with a 16 yard TD pass to Nick Bowers.

STAY AT HOME

The only projected week 1 starter on the depth map who saw action for the Raiders was linebacker Tanner Muse.

Carr, tight end Darren Waller, running backs Josh Jacobs and Kenyan Drake, receivers Henry Ruggs III and Bryan Edwards as well as offensive linemen Kolton Miller, Denzelle Good and Richie Incognito are among the planned starters who had no action for the Raiders in the preseason.

READY RAHEEM

Mostert made his only preseason appearance for the 49ers and only needed one drive to show that he was ready to kick off.

Mostert got seven carries on that drive and gained 53 yards before taking the rest of the day off.

BACK TO THE BAY

The Raiders made their first trip back to the Bay Area since moving to Las Vegas last year. With the move, the NFL resumed the series of exhibitions between the Raiders and 49ers, which had been suspended since 2011, after a man was beaten in a toilet and another was shot multiple times in the parking lot of Candlestick Park.
